By 2040, 20,500 kilotons of used electrical vehicle batteries could enter the recycling stream yearly — roughly the burden of a very loaded Boeing 747 every 11 minutes — according to the consulting company McKinsey & Firm. That’s up from 50 kilotons in 2020.
“All of the folks which might be doing what we do are scrambling to mainly get these services in place to prepare for that quantity of fabric that’s going to be passing by way of the system,” says Roger Lin, vice chairman of worldwide promoting and authorities relations at Ascend Components, a battery recycling agency.
The environmental benefits of recycling are clear — pound for pound, recycled battery supplies typically emits quite a bit a lot much less greenhouse gasoline than an equal amount of mined supplies. Recycling will play a pivotal operate in manufacturing and possession, too.
Making enough EVs to meet rising demand and selling them at prices clients obtained’t balk at would require a present of battery supplies that mining alone can’t present. And the need to protected these normally unusual provides could mainly reshape what it means to private a vehicle in the end.
Recycling performs a central operate in an electrified future
Recycling isn’t merely a matter of want or politics, nevertheless definitely certainly one of necessity, says Alessandra R. Carreon, sustainable mobility chief at Rocky Mountain Institute, a company that works on vitality factors. “We will’t actually mine our solution to meet demand, particularly in North America,” she says.
Demand is swelling shortly: 809,739 EVs have been supplied inside the U.S. in 2022, according to automotive information agency Cox Automotive, a 66% enhance from 2021. Demand for EV batteries is rising far more shortly than vehicle product sales, as U.S. customers increasingly more seek for greater EVs, like SUVs, which require higher batteries.
To be clear, EVs haven’t exactly displaced gasoline vehicles however. To place points in perspective, gas-powered vehicles nonetheless made up 93% of current vehicle product sales inside the first three months of 2023, according to Cox Automotive.
So what’s the importance of battery recycling when EVs are merely beginning to hit the roads en masse? Demand for lithium — the primary half in electrical vehicle batteries — is already outstripping present, according to the Worldwide Power Company, no matter lithium manufacturing virtually doubling since 2017. The battery recycling agency Redwood Supplies implies that demand for lithium-ion batteries will develop fivefold inside the subsequent decade.
Price-conscious clients should be rooting for the success of battery recycling. The worth to provide batteries has fallen significantly over time as experience improves and economies of scale take preserve, nevertheless that doesn’t indicate batteries are low-cost. A modest 50-kWh battery could value a producer $7,500 to provide.
Battery worth stays a hurdle to bringing EV prices down extra, which some say is a prerequisite for greater EV adoption prices. Discovering success is refined, though: If EV product sales develop, demand for battery provides will develop with it, and demand absent additional present will push up prices.
“Ultimately — and we’re not there but as a result of the volumes of batteries aren’t out there — recycled content material will be capable to offset mined minerals,” Carreon says.
How battery recycling works
Recycling a battery begins with getting a battery to recycle. That’s easier acknowledged than accomplished.
Batteries are heavy, weighing lots of of kilos in some conditions. They don’t exactly come out of a automotive like a battery on a cordless drill. And even after they’re no longer in working type, they’ll nonetheless carry a dangerous value.
When you’ve obtained a battery, it’s important to remove plastic or completely different provides that encase the battery provides. The battery supplies you’re left with ought to be processed to isolate into its constituent parts, a flowery enterprise. Ultimately, you’ve obtained raw parts — lithium or cobalt, for example — in virtually pure type. These lastly become the setting up blocks for model spanking new batteries.
Recycling and reusing earlier batteries sort out various the environmental concerns associated to battery manufacturing. “Lithium that you simply extract from recycled batteries is one much less that you need to extract from the bottom,” Lin says. Mining, refining and transporting raw provides are energy-intensive processes. Lin says that greenhouse gasoline emissions from recycling are as a lot as 90% decrease than mining new supplies.
Ultimately, battery recycling could alter the contours of automotive possession. “As a result of the worth of the metals is a lot higher in EV than it’s in a traditional automobile, you might even see a special mannequin emerge the place a few of the automakers take a extra vested curiosity within the supplies,” Lin says.
In reality, Ford launched it was designing a “battery provide chain to create a completely closed-loop lifecycle” virtually two years previously. Lin says clients in the end would possibly even see producers or others discovering strategies to place declare to batteries sooner than you’re in a position to promote — as early as as soon as you buy it inside the first place. Think about incentives that lower the price within the occasion you let the producer reclaim the battery in the end.
Recycling isn’t the one chance
Recycling isn’t the one path used EV batteries can take. In some circumstances, batteries unfit for use in a vehicle shall be repurposed for various makes use of.
One occasion is storing electrical power from the grid when present is ample and releasing it once more to the grid when demand is extreme. Amongst completely different benefits, this reduces the need to generate additional power all through peak hours. Firms, along with Tesla, assemble storage strategies using new batteries, nevertheless used batteries work, too.
The agency B2U — temporary for “Battery 2nd Use” — constructed such a storage site in Lancaster, California, using 1,300 used batteries from Honda and Nissan. Collectively, these earlier EV batteries can retailer as a lot as 25 megawatt hours of power, which is enough to power higher than 800 households for a day.
Battery recycling in the end
The EV battery recycling commerce inside the U.S. simply isn’t however in a position to cope with the equal of a Boeing 747 every 11 minutes.
“We must be investing within the recycling services in order that we are able to put together for the tens of millions of end-of-life batteries that shall be on-line in 10 years,” Carreon says.
At the moment, most EV batteries haven’t reached their useful end of life: Of the 2.3 million EVs supplied since 2011, 1.5 million have been supplied inside the remaining 4 years. By laws, EV batteries are required to be coated by assure for on the very least eight years or 100,000 miles, so it may presumably be years sooner than they start rising older out by the tens of tens of millions. In reality, nearly all of the batteries being recycled proper now aren’t used batteries; they’re manufacturing scrap from battery producers.
Timing each little factor correct is important. Construct an extreme quantity of recycling functionality too rapidly and corporations could battle to stay afloat. Construct too little too late and the commerce could become overwhelmed.
It’s laborious to know exactly when greater waves of end-of-life batteries will enter the system. EV batteries in the meanwhile in use are outperforming preliminary expectations. “That’s kind of the thriller unfolding proper now,” Carreon says. “How lengthy do they actually final, and what’s truly occurring at their finish of life? After which how do you measure it? That’s truly a very massive query mark we’ve.”
Along with timing, the commerce ought to sort out the following as a result of it scales:
- Designing batteries with recycling in ideas. Lin says battery and auto producers may make it easier and safer to remove and disassemble earlier batteries. The more durable it’s to course of a battery, he says, “the much less worth there may be, after which the much less seemingly it’s that the battery finally ends up getting recycled.”
- Higher commerce coordination. Producers, recyclers and others involved in battery manufacturing and recycling are nonetheless testing what their roles and duties are, Carreon says. She says a combination of authorities regulation and commerce coordination can assemble a smoother course of, one which’s fixed all by way of the nation and that doesn’t saddle clients with figuring out what to do with their battery when it dies.
- A complete dwelling present chain. The recycled battery supplies that recyclers create ought to then be reworked proper right into a battery. Though the U.S. is dwelling to closing assembly vegetation for model spanking new batteries, Carreon says there could also be “a critical dearth of midstream capability and processing services within the U.S.” With out that performance, provides ought to be exported and the battery subcomponents ought to then be imported.
